u-boot分析(七) 上篇博文我们按照210的启动流程,分析到了时钟初始化,今天我们继续按照u-boot的启动流程对内存的初始化进行分析。 今天我们会用到的文档: 1. 2440芯片手册:http://download.csdn.net/detail/wrjvszq ...
如 Linux内核内存管理架构 一文中提到,linux内核中的内存管理支持内存地址映射 内存分配 内存回收 内存碎片管理 页面缓存等众多功能。但U Boot做为启动引导程序,其核心功能就是引导内核镜像,所以其内存管理功能并不用像Linux内核中的内存管理一样功能齐全。U Boot中没有内存分配 回收 缓存等功能,内存管理其实只做一件事:虚实地址映射,而且是固定映射。 为了提高效率,现代处理器的内存 ...
2018-09-27 16:50 0 969 推荐指数:
u-boot分析(七) 上篇博文我们按照210的启动流程,分析到了时钟初始化,今天我们继续按照u-boot的启动流程对内存的初始化进行分析。 今天我们会用到的文档: 1. 2440芯片手册:http://download.csdn.net/detail/wrjvszq ...
U-boot移植学习内容建议 1.Uboot启动流程 uboot启动流程简析 详解参见: https://www.cnblogs.com/lifexy/p/8136378.html https://www.cnblogs.com/leaven/p/6296160.html ...
当我们编译U-BOOT的时候,大家键入make smdk2410_config,make 的时候都作了那些动作呢,这里我先大概介绍一下Makefile的内容,然后在大概理解一下命令执行的流程。如果有错的地方,希望大家指正,谢谢。 1.u-boot顶层目录的Makefile分析 ...
1,下载u-boot 2,将Windows中的u-boot复制到ubuntu虚拟机中自定义目录并解压 3,进入该目录cd 4,安装dtc:sudo apt-get install device-tree-compiler 5,安装openssl的依赖: sudo apt-get ...
简单的说,如果要使用Device Tree,首先用户要了解自己的硬件配置和系统运行参数,并把这些信息组织成Device Tree source file。通过DTC(Device Tree Compi ...
进入 uboot 的命令行模式以后输入“help”或者“?”,然后按下回车即可查看当前 uboot 所支持的命令,如图所示: 图中只是 uboot 的一部分命令,并不是 uboot 所支 ...
<<<<<<<<<<<<<<<<<<<<<<<<& ...
一,U-boot Linux 系统要启动就必须需要一个 bootloader 程序,也就说芯片上电以后先运行一段bootloader程序。 这段bootloader程序会先初始化DDR等外设,然后将Linux内核从flash(NAND,NOR FLASH, SD, MMC 等)拷贝到 ...